A repeated cross-sectional design results in a description of change or continuity by comparing data collected from different samples of the same population at multiple points in time. This research design allows researchers to observe trends, changes, and patterns within a population over a certain period.
To implement a repeated cross-sectional design, researchers start by selecting a target population and collecting data at an initial time point. This data serves as a baseline for future comparisons. Next, at predetermined intervals, the researchers collect data from new, independent samples drawn from the same population. This process is repeated as many times as needed to capture the desired range of data points.
Once data is collected from all time points, researchers can compare the findings from each sample to identify trends or changes over time. They can also examine the stability or continuity of certain variables or relationships within the population. By using this method, researchers can gain insights into how the population as a whole evolves over time, which can help inform policy decisions, interventions, and future research.

during the depression, unemployment jumped from 3 million in 1929 to over _____ in 1932.
During the depression, unemployment jumped from 3 million in 1929 to over 12 1/2 million in 1932.
The scope of the 1930s economic collapse was astounding. Less than 3 million people were unemployed in 1929, but that number rose to 4 million in 1930, 8 million in 1931, and 12 1/2 million in 1932. A quarter of families in the country did not have an one wage earner that year.
Even those who were lucky enough to have employment had significant wage cutbacks and hour reductions. In 1932, only one in ten businesses failed to reduce compensation, and 75% of all employees worked part-time hours, which averaged just 60% of the typical workweek. The magnitude and effects of the economic collapse were alarming.

5. How might worldviews affect the way people feel about the land and its resources.
(treaty 6) canada sask
Answer:
The Anglo settlers and First Nations have different worldviews regarding resources like land and wildlife like the bison. For the First Nations these are shared resources and not property in either the colonial or later Canadian or American legal sense.
Explanation:
Different cultures have different worldviews on the way that land and resources are used. One example is the tension that continues to exist today between the Canadian government which represents the Anglo Canadian majority and the various First Nations. Treaty 6 for example is an agreement between the Canadian Crown and the Plains and Woods Cree as well as other bands. As one of 11 treaties signed in the 1870s with the First Nations who had faced decades of threats from smallpox and the dwindling supply of bison, Treaty 6 and others like it lay out the terms for the establishment of reserves where the First Nations would cede their lands to the Crown. They would gain rights of usage on crown lands that would at least in theory help to keep the lands freer from white anglo settler encroachment. The Indigenous representatives asked for access to medical supplies and on-reserve education, as well as basic protections from disease outbreaks and famine. The First Nations did not have the same worldview on the possession of land as they viewed resources as something common and shared.

Caliph Abu Bakr, also known as Abu Bakr as-Siddiq, made significant contributions to Islam during his caliphate.
Here are five of his notable contributions:
Preservation of the Qur'an: Caliph Abu Bakr played a crucial role in preserving the Qur'an. He ordered the compilation of the complete Qur'an into a written form, ensuring its preservation and preventing any potential loss or corruption of its verses. This compilation became the standard text of the Qur'an and served as a foundation for future generations.Consolidation of the Muslim Community: Following the demise of the Prophet Muhammad, Abu Bakr faced the challenge of unifying the Muslim community. He successfully consolidated various tribes and regions under a single Islamic state, ensuring stability and unity among the believers.Defense of Islam: Abu Bakr's caliphate faced numerous external threats, including the Ridda Wars against apostate tribes and invasions by Byzantine and Persian empires. He took decisive military actions to defend and expand the Islamic territories, safeguarding the nascent Islamic state and the spread of Islam.Social Reforms: Abu Bakr implemented social reforms that promoted justice and equality within the Muslim community. He emphasized the importance of fair governance, upheld the rights of the poor and vulnerable, and discouraged any form of exploitation or corruption.Appointment of Qualified Leaders: Abu Bakr displayed exceptional wisdom in appointing competent leaders to important positions. He appointed skilled commanders, governors, and judges based on merit rather than tribal or family affiliations, ensuring the efficient administration and the implementation of Islamic principles.In summary, Caliph Abu Bakr made significant contributions to Islam, including the preservation of the Qur'an, the consolidation of the Muslim community, the defense against external threats, social reforms, and the appointment of qualified leaders.
